vue.js - 使用 Nuxt、Apollo 和 fetchMore 方法时,使页面滚动到某个 div 标签的底部
问题描述
我在 Nuxt 中使用了 fetchMore 方法进行分页,该方法加载了更多帖子。我让帖子正确加载,但我注意到页面重新加载并从页面顶部重新开始。单击我的按钮(单击时使用 fetchMore 方法)后,如何让页面自动滚动到特定的 div 标签?
我在方法中尝试了这个,但它对我不起作用:
var container = this.$el.querySelector("#container");
container.scrollTop = container.scrollHeight;
解决方案
推荐阅读
- c - 计算货币价值存量的问题
- python - 没有硒就无法抓取动态跨度标签
- python - 尝试将图像保存到 media_root 时,Errno 13 权限被拒绝
- python - 处理从子流程返回的 JSON
- python - 如何在 np.array 的特定范围内找到最大值的索引?
- python - 为什么我需要为指标提供(非)特权属性值?
- python - 如何填充python中canny检测到的边缘?
- docker - 无法从 WSL2 docker 容器连接到 WSL2 localhost 服务器
- r - 我需要一个函数来创建一个新变量,比如 Y_(i,t),方法是在面板数据集中贬低 X_(i,t) 变量,其中时间 T = 18 和国家/地区 n = 48
- android - 如何从 Android 应用风格中排除动态功能?